About the Role
~1 min readAs a Data Center Lease Analyst, you will manage a diverse portfolio of data center, real estate, and equipment leases, ensuring data integrity and compliance with ASC 842 and IFRS16 standards. Your day-to-day will involve abstracting complex lease agreements, coordinating with Accounts Payable and Operations for expense approvals, and interacting with landlords to resolve billing disputes or reconcile charges. You will also perform desk audits of operating expense statements and drive continuous process improvements across reporting and lease administration workflows.
- Administer a portfolio of the company's data center, real estate, network, and equipment leases.
- Interpret complex commercial contract language related to rent, tax, insurance, power usage, cross-connects, and other obligations.
- Abstract lease documents into the lease database in accordance with ASC 842 and IFRS16.
- Coordinate with Accounts Payable and Operations for expense approvals and payments.
- Review variance reports to write narratives to internal stakeholders.
- Interact with landlords to resolve billing disputes and reconcile charges.
- Perform desk audits of annual operating expense statements to ensure all expenses are consistent with the terms of the lease.
- Document management of service orders, lease documents, and invoices.
- Drive continuous improvement across workflows, reporting, and operational practices.
